What is the cost of living in Decorah, Iowa?

The cost of living in Decorah is considered reasonable compared to national averages. The median rent is approximately $850, while the median home price is around $220,000. These figures reflect a stable local economy.

  • Median Rent: $850
  • Median Home Price: $220,000
  • Local Sales Tax: 7%

Overall, Decorah provides affordable housing options, making it a viable choice for new residents.

Which neighborhoods fit different budgets and routines in Decorah?

Decorah should be judged neighborhood by neighborhood because area-level tradeoffs change budget, routine, and move fit quickly. Downtown Decorah offers a lively atmosphere with cultural events and local businesses. North Decorah provides a more residential feel with access to parks and schools.

  • Downtown Decorah: more active local rhythm with cultural events.
  • North Decorah: Residential area with parks and school options.

Choosing the right neighborhood depends on your lifestyle preferences and proximity to amenities.

Does Decorah, Iowa fit your job and lifestyle needs?

Decorah supports a balanced lifestyle with access to nature and community activities. However, the city may lack some urban conveniences found in larger metropolitan areas. Job opportunities are primarily in local businesses, education, and healthcare sectors.

  • Community-focused lifestyle with outdoor activities.
  • Limited urban conveniences for those seeking a bustling city environment.
  • Job opportunities in local businesses, education, and healthcare.
